A poly(diallylamine)polymer pharmaceutical composition or pharmaceutical derivate used to sequester bile acid and/or to reduce serum cholesterol levels. The polymer is derived from a monomer of formula Ia, where R6 is a bridging group of valency r, and r is an integer of 3 or greater to provide a cross linked polymer, and all diallyl nitrogen atoms are linked to at least two further diallyl nitrogen atoms.